  1. Pistachio Crusted Cod

    July 18, 2012 by erinRD

    Adapted from Jenn’s Food Journey

    2 Tablespoons Dijon mustard
    2 Tablespoons mayonnaise
    1 Tablespoon honey
    1/2 cup shelled pistachio nuts
    1 teaspoon dried oregano
    1 teaspoon dried thyme
    1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
    4 cod fillets (or any white fish, such as Tilapia will do!)

    Directions:
    1. In a bowl, mix together the Dijon, mayo, and honey.  Remove 2 tablespoons and cover and refrigerate remaining sauce until ready to use.
    2.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
    3. In a food processor, add the pistachios, oregano, thyme, and garlic powder.  Process until finely chopped.
    4. Pat dry fish and place in baking dish sprayed with non stick cooking spray.  Spread the 2 tablespoons of the honey mustard sauce evenly over each piece of fish.  Top with pistachio mixture.


    5. Bake for 15-18 minutes or until the fish flakes easily with a fork.  Serve with remaining honey mustard sauce.  Serves 4.

    Nutrition Notes: Pistachios add not only a delicious crunch but also protein and good fats to this recipe!
